Preview
Value of water level class observations for parameter set selection in hydrological modelling Finding suitable parameter sets for a hydrological model usually requires several years of discharge data. As these data are often unavailable, it can be challenging to use hydrological models. It ...

Perfect reading for the weekend: new paper by Franziska Clerc-Schwarzenbach et al. on the value of water level observations collected by the public in the CrowdWater project: www.tandfonline.com/doi/full/10....

Preview
Evaluating model performance: towards a non-parametric variant of the Kling-Gupta efficiency Goodness-of-fit measures are important for an objective evaluation of runoff model performance. The Kling-Gupta efficiency (RKG), which has been introduced as an improvement of the widely used Nash...
